如何利用Simulink数字孪生实现跨平台协同设计?

随着工业4.0和智能制造的快速发展,跨平台协同设计已成为现代工程设计和制造领域的重要趋势。Simulink数字孪生作为一种新兴的仿真技术,为跨平台协同设计提供了强大的支持。本文将详细介绍如何利用Simulink数字孪生实现跨平台协同设计,并探讨其优势和应用场景。

一、Simulink数字孪生的概念

Simulink数字孪生是指通过构建实际物理系统的虚拟模型,实现对物理系统运行状态的实时监测、预测和优化。Simulink数字孪生具有以下特点:

  1. 实时性:Simulink数字孪生能够实时获取物理系统的运行数据,为设计人员提供准确的信息。

  2. 可视化:Simulink数字孪生通过图形化的界面展示物理系统的运行状态,便于设计人员直观地了解系统性能。

  3. 交互性:Simulink数字孪生支持用户与虚拟模型进行交互,实现对物理系统的仿真、分析和优化。

  4. 跨平台:Simulink数字孪生可以运行在不同的操作系统和硬件平台上,实现跨平台协同设计。

二、利用Simulink数字孪生实现跨平台协同设计的步骤

  1. 建立物理系统模型

首先,利用Simulink软件建立物理系统的数学模型,包括各个子系统和组件。在建模过程中,要充分考虑实际物理系统的结构和参数,确保模型与实际系统高度一致。


  1. 集成传感器和执行器

将物理系统中的传感器和执行器集成到Simulink数字孪生模型中,实现对物理系统运行状态的实时监测和控制。传感器用于获取物理系统的实时数据,执行器用于对物理系统进行干预。


  1. 实现数据传输

通过数据传输模块,将物理系统中的传感器数据传输到Simulink数字孪生模型中,同时将仿真结果反馈到物理系统中。数据传输模块支持多种通信协议,如CAN、Modbus、OPC等,以满足不同平台的需求。


  1. 跨平台协同设计

利用Simulink数字孪生实现跨平台协同设计的核心在于搭建一个统一的数据平台,使得不同平台的设计人员可以共享数据和资源。以下是一些具体步骤:

(1)搭建数据平台:采用云计算、大数据等技术,构建一个统一的数据平台,实现数据的高效存储、传输和处理。

(2)定义数据接口:明确各个平台之间的数据接口,确保数据的一致性和兼容性。

(3)实现数据共享:通过数据接口,将物理系统的实时数据、仿真结果和设计文档等共享给不同平台的设计人员。

(4)协同设计:设计人员利用Simulink数字孪生模型,对物理系统进行仿真、分析和优化,实现跨平台协同设计。


  1. 优化和迭代

在跨平台协同设计过程中,根据仿真结果和实际运行数据,对物理系统进行优化和迭代。通过Simulink数字孪生,可以快速、高效地实现系统优化,缩短产品研发周期。

三、Simulink数字孪生实现跨平台协同设计的优势

  1. 提高设计效率:Simulink数字孪生可以实时获取物理系统的运行数据,为设计人员提供准确的信息,从而提高设计效率。

  2. 降低研发成本:通过仿真和优化,Simulink数字孪生可以减少物理样机的制作和测试,降低研发成本。

  3. 加快产品上市速度:Simulink数字孪生可以缩短产品研发周期,加快产品上市速度。

  4. 提高产品质量:通过仿真和优化,Simulink数字孪生可以提升产品的性能和可靠性,提高产品质量。

  5. 跨平台协同设计:Simulink数字孪生支持跨平台协同设计,有利于打破地域和部门之间的壁垒,实现资源共享和优势互补。

四、Simulink数字孪生实现跨平台协同设计的应用场景

  1. 汽车行业:利用Simulink数字孪生进行汽车电子系统、动力系统等关键部件的仿真和优化,实现跨平台协同设计。

  2. 航空航天:在航空航天领域,Simulink数字孪生可以用于飞机、火箭等复杂系统的仿真和优化,提高设计效率。

  3. 能源行业:在能源领域,Simulink数字孪生可以用于电力系统、石油化工等领域的仿真和优化,降低能源消耗。

  4. 医疗器械:在医疗器械领域,Simulink数字孪生可以用于医疗器械的仿真和优化,提高产品性能和安全性。

总之,Simulink数字孪生为跨平台协同设计提供了强大的支持,有助于提高设计效率、降低研发成本、加快产品上市速度。在未来的工业设计和制造领域,Simulink数字孪生将发挥越来越重要的作用。

猜你喜欢:数字孪生